British soldiers follow tanks advancing; Shermans fire and enter a village in France during World War II.

During "Operation Epsom". British and German forces battle in France during World War 2. Tanks move out at dawn. British soldiers in tanks. The soldiers and Sherman tanks in action. Smoke rises in the background due to firing. Shermans fire. Explosion and smoke rises in the far background. An M10 Tank Destroyer and Sherman Firefly fire. British soldiers stand near the tank. Sherman tanks fire at the 12th SS Panzer Division and advance. A soldier looks through binoculars. The tanks fire. British infantry advance in a wooded area. British soldiers follow advancing tanks. Soldiers carry guns and shells. A soldier speaks into a radio. Tanks advancing. A tank from the 23rd Hussars at approximately mark 1:46. A wrecked German Panther tank in the foreground. Footage at junction of the D139 and the D173a. This is the junction of the road from Fontenay to Grainville (D139) and the road from Tessel to Cheux(D173a). A dead German soldier. British Sherman Firefly and soldiers advance. The soldiers fire upon enemy tanks and positions. Another dead German soldier. Two soldiers in prone position fire a gun. British troops enter a village. Clip includes including footage of German Panzer Regt. 12 and the British 49th West Riding Division.

Winston Churchill and General Eisenhower visit 101st Airborne at Welford airfield, Berkshire, England (WW2)

British Prime Minister Winston Churchill and United States General Dwight D. Eisenhower meets Brigadier General Maxwell D. Taylor and inspect the United States 101st Airborne Division in England during World War II. A staff car with the British and American flags arrives on the Welford airfield, Berkshire, England. General Dwight D Eisenhower and British Prime Minister Winston Churchill alight from the staff car after an attendant opens the car door. Prime Minister Churchill and General Eisenhower meets with military officers as they walk in the airfield. Prime Minister Churchill salutes and shake hands with Brigadier General Maxwell D. Taylor. A band plays while Prime Minister Churchill and General Eisenhower review the 101st Airborne Division troops with its Commander, Brigadier General Taylor. Two soldiers hold flags. Prime Minister Churchill, Generals Eisenhower and Taylor review the troops by walking amongst them. General Eisenhower uses binoculars to watch paratroopers jumping from C-47 planes during a mass demonstration. Hundreds of paratroopers with parachutes fall to the airfield. Prime Minister Churchill and General Eisenhower get in a car. Army vehicles driving away.
